当前位置: 首页 >
操作系统能否知道自己处于虚拟机中?
- 人气:
目前虚拟机环境检测有两个“金标准”,分别是 Al-khaser 和Pafish 。
这两个开源项目几乎一网打尽了所有公开常见的VM检测技术。
下面简要分析一下它们的技术原理。
一、硬件信息检测首先大概说说操作系统是怎么知道这台计算机安了哪些设备的。
计算机启动的时候,主板固件会给OS传两个信息表,分别是ACPI和SMBIOS。
ACPI表有很多部分,其中硬件信息主要集中在DSDT和SSDT这两部分。
ACPI表的每个部分开头都有一个OEM ID和OEM Table ID, …。
推荐资讯
- 2025-06-19能够自己一个人创业的全栈web码农fullstack developer要会哪些技术?
- 2025-06-19为什么供应链桃子只有小米雷军可以摘,其他人只能干瞪眼?
- 2025-06-19为什么国内的uni***一直没人讨论呢?
- 2025-06-19作为一个服务器,node.js 是性能最高的吗?
- 2025-06-19为什么广东的经济现在开始落后了?
- 2025-06-19国产手机APP为什么越来越臃肿?
- 2025-06-19巴基斯坦援助伊朗防空,大家怎么看?
- 2025-06-19独立开发者都使用了哪些技术栈?
- 2025-06-19如何看待“计算机民科“的网站51soez已关站维护一周?
- 2025-06-19为什么一般人不建议住别墅?
- 2025-06-19如何看待伊朗国家电视台发文:“今晚,将会发生一件大事,让世界铭记几个世纪。”?
- 2025-06-19Golang和J***a到底怎么选?
- 2025-06-19有没有免费的云服务器?
- 2025-06-19造一艘航母有多难?
- 2025-06-19颈椎病的最佳治疗方法是什么?
- 2025-06-19数码宝贝1,2部里有哪些容易被忽略的小细节?
推荐产品
-
怎么自学成为计算机大佬?
学计算机最快的方式,是learn as a programm -
如何评价字节跳动开源的 HTTP 框架 Hertz ?
0 前言近期工作接触到 cloudwego 开源的 hert -
Rust 使用 Result 的错误处理方式与 Golang 使用 error 的方式有什么本质区别?
rust 的 result 是枚举,只有2个答案,要么ok要 -
网络小白如何建立一个网站,供别人下载文件(主要是PDF和MP3)?
我估计了一下,大概可以做到百元以内,大概率免费。 使用Clo
最新资讯




